Basic Information

Product Name (R)-1-(6-Chloro-9H-Purin-9-Yl)Propan-2-Ol
CAS No. 180587-74-0
Molecular Formula C8H9ClN4O
Molecular Weight 212.63 g/mol
Synonyms (R)-1-(6-Chloropurin-9-yl)propan-2-ol; (R)-6-Chloro-9-(2-hydroxypropyl)purine; (R)-9-(2-Hydroxypropyl)-6-chloropurine; (R)-6-Chloro-9-(1-methyl-2-hydroxyethyl)purine; (R)-Isopropyl 6-chloropurine alcohol; (R)-1-(6-Chloro-9H-purin-9-yl)-2-propanol; (R)-6-Chloropurine isopropanol derivative

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ed in a dry environment to prevent product degradation.

Specification

Item Specification
Appearance White to off-white powder
Identification (IR) Conforms to structure
Purity (HPLC) ≥ 98.0%
Chiral Purity (Chiral HPLC) ≥ 99.0% ee
Loss on Drying ≤ 1.0%
Residue on Ignition ≤ 0.1%
